    ORDER OF THE BOARD
    (by J.
    C. Marlin):
    On February 8,
    1993,
    the parties, Stiffel Company
    (Stiffel)
    and the Illinois Environmental Protection Agency
    (Agency), filed
    a joint status report and request for a six month stay of this
    proceeding.
    This filing was made at the suggestion of the
    hearing officer, following his January 20,
    1993 contact with the
    parties concerning the status of this case.
    The report recites that:
    As has been reported previously to the Board
    (on June 9,
    1992,
    Stiffel submitted a
    compliance plan regarding 35 Ill. Adm. Code
    Part 218, Subpart F regulations to the IEPA
    on or about February 7,
    1992.
    Ms. Armitage
    has represented that the Compliance Plan is
    acceptable to the IEPA.
    Ms. Arinitage has
    also represented that the IEPA is in the
    process of preparing a recommendation to the
    Office of the Illinois Attorney General
    regarding a consent order that embodies the
    Compliance Plan.
    The IEPA and Stiffel anticipate that the
    Consent Agreement will resolve all
    outstanding issues.
    Both the IEPA and
    Stiffel agree, therefore, that no hearing
    should be scheduled in this matter at
    present.
    Stiffel and the IEPA request,
    therefore, that the Board stay this matter.
    Stiffel and the IEPA agree to provide the
    Board with a status report in six
    (6)
    months.
    By order of February 25,
    1993,
    the Board requested
    additional information.
    On March 8,
    1993, the Agency filed a
    “response to February 25,
    1993 Board order and motion instanter
    for extension of time within which to respond to petition and
    motion for leave to file instanter”.
    The Agency stated that its
    failure to request an extension of time beyond June 23,
    1993 in
    which to file its response to this petition was inadvertent.
    The
    Agency accordingly requested a six month extension of time in
    Li
    IL~.O-O293

    2
    which to file its response.
    The parties’ motion for stay,
    as well as the Agency’s motion
    for extension, are hereby granted.
    An updated status report, and
    the Agency’s response to the petition, are due to be filed on or
    before October
    1,
    1993.
    The Agency is cautioned to move for any
    extension of time it may need to file its response to the
    petition in advance of the date on which the response is due.
    IT IS SO ORDERED.
